Verdict: On MOT pass rate, the Honda S2000 is the more reliable of the two — 82% pass first time versus 74%. It's one signal among several; check the full breakdown below.
Head to head
| Measure | Honda Civic | Honda S2000 |
|---|---|---|
| MOT pass rate | 74% | 82% ✓ |
| MOT failure rate | 26% | 18% ✓ |
| Faults & advisories per test | 2.0 | 1.3 ✓ |
| Dangerous-fault share | 2% | 2% |
| Average mileage | 110,738 mi | 83,533 mi |
| Sample size (vehicles) | 701,208 | 10,018 |
